I have an 06 Sportsman 450. Last few times I have been riding, after a stretch of about five miles or so I'll shut the machine off, then turn the key back on, and the HOT indicator shows on speedometer. The fan runs fine, and the coolant seems to be raising and lowering as needed. I'm thinking its electrical because it only seems to come on after I shut the machine off then turn key back on? It did however come on once while riding, but I noticed the coolant was still cold, but fan running. Coolant temp sensor? Any clues? Thanks.

have you had the recall done for the ecm yet? chances are the emc is getting bad and they had a maasive recall to replace them. just have your local dealer run the vin# to check.
#3
Could be temp sensor shorting out or the ecm could be acting up(even though the2006 models weren't on the recall list,I've had to replace a few of em?? They are still the same Chinese modules. OPT
